439: Lockdown week 11 - Light at the end of the tunnel?

Speaking to regional premiers on Sunday, Pedro Sánchez said that the exceptional measures would begin to be lifted in the coming days “if nothing goes wrong”. 
On Monday, the majority of the country (including Salou) will be in Phase 2 of the government’s deescalation plan, which runs from Phase 0 to Phase 3. After Phase 3, regions and other territorial units will enter what the government has dubbed “the new normality,” where social distancing will still be required but full freedom of movement will return. 
He also said that overseas tourists will be able to return to Spain from July (although he didn't say whether he meant the 1st or 31st!). Clarification is filtering through that "Spain will have to do deals with other countries if tourism is to restart." Just a little too late for my sister to come on her long-planned visit in June. They do need tourism though as it's some 12% of GDP and an enormous employer of people.
